Hey! Welcome aboard. Quick handover on the Valchemy plugin system before I'm out. Each validator registers via the plugin manifest, and the loader in valchemy-core picks them up at boot — no restarts needed for hot reloads in dev. Marta owns the schema checks; ping her with questions. The staging service runs with the following configuration values.

config for bahip-kagef:
zorael:
  log_level: warn
  metrics_host: metrics.zorael.lumiclabs.internal
  pin: 0929
  pool_size: 4

- [ ] **Dark-mode verification before key ceremony sign-off.** Confirm the Lanternfall admin dashboard renders correctly in dark mode across all ceremony-critical screens: key listing, approval modal, and audit trail. Check contrast ratios on status badges and ensure no white-flash on route transitions. The release manager must witness this on two browsers and initial the checklist. Once verified, unseal the ceremony envelope, which contains the recovery passphrase printed directly below this line.

strongbox words: druath-quenael

## Authentication

Quick note for review: the Crateharbor export retrier talks to our internal Vaultwren queue, not anything public. When an export fails, the retrier re-enqueues it with exponential backoff (caps at six attempts), and every retry re-authenticates rather than reusing the original token — deliberate choice, keeps stale creds from lingering. Scopes are read-queue and write-queue only, nothing broader. The key it uses in the staging environment is included just below.

gateway credential: vxb3-o9a

Welcome aboard! Quick note on the Thistledown CSV import wizard: it's the first thing most customers touch, so you'll be in that code a lot. Mapping presets live in the Burrow vault, and yes, it locks itself weekly — annoying but intentional. To get in on day one, run the recovery flow from the wizard's admin tab and enter the passphrase below:

vault phrase of yaguf-hahaf = druath-holix